Highlights
Is it cheaper to live in Rockland or is it cheaper to live in Traverse City?
- Rockland is 4.0% less expensive than Traverse City.

Which city has more affordable housing, Rockland or Traverse City?
- Rockland housing costs are 38.4% less expensive than Traverse City housing costs.

Is Health Care more affordable in Traverse City or is Health Care more affordable in Rockland.
- Health related expenses are 14.2% more in Rockland.
